Highlights
Are people in Springville older or younger than people in Pinson?
- The Median Age in Springville is 16.9 years older than in Pinson.
Are housing costs cheaper in Springville or Pinson?
- Springville
housing
costs are 69.3% more expensive than Pinson housing costs.
Which city has a longer commute, Springville or Pinson?
- The average commute for residents of Springville is 3.4 minutes shorter than it is for residents of Pinson.
